Understanding Your Nissan Leaf Model Series

Before selecting a battery, it is crucial to identify the specific series of your vehicle. The Nissan Leaf has evolved through three main generations, each requiring a specific battery pack design.

1. The ZE0 Series (2011–2017)
This is the first generation of the Leaf. If you own a car from this era, you are likely dealing with severe battery degradation.

  • Battery Options: 40kWh, 50kWh, or upgrade to 62kWh.
  • Our Recommendation: For ZE0 owners, we highly recommend the 62kWh upgrade. This is not just a replacement; it is a transformation. You can double your range from the original 120km to approximately 430km, reviving your car for modern daily use.

2. The AZE0 Series (2018–2023)
The second generation introduced more efficient battery management but still faces capacity loss over time.

  • Battery Options: 40kWh, 50kWh, 62kWh.
  • Our Recommendation: Stick to the OEM specifications unless you desire a performance boost. Our packs are designed for plug-and-play compatibility, ensuring no modifications are needed to your chassis.

3. The ZE1 Series (2021–Present)
The latest iteration often comes with higher base capacities.

  • Battery Options: 40kWh, 50kWh, 62kWh.
  • Our Recommendation: Precision fitment is key. Our batteries are engineered to match the original factory standards, ensuring seamless integration with your car’s electronics and preserving your warranty status.

Step-by-Step: Selecting Your Perfect Battery Pack

Choosing the right battery isn’t just about matching the model; it is about understanding your driving needs and the technology behind the cells.

Step 1: Determine Your Desired Range
Ask yourself: “How far do I need to drive daily?”

  • 40kWh / 50kWh: Ideal for urban commuting and short trips. If you are upgrading from an older 24kWh or 30kWh model, this is a significant step up.
  • 62kWh / 68kWh: This is the “Goldilocks zone” for most Leaf owners. It provides a real-world range of 430km+, eliminating “range anxiety” and making highway travel stress-free.

Step 2: Insist on Brand-New Cells (Not Refurbished)
This is the most critical factor. Many low-cost alternatives on the market are made from recycled or second-hand cells.

  • Why Choose New? Refurbished cells have a high failure rate and a drastically shortened lifespan. At CNS, we utilize brand-new, top-tier cells from CATL (Contemporary Amperex Technology Co. Limited), the world’s largest battery manufacturer. This guarantees superior safety, thermal stability, and a cycle life far exceeding that of recycled packs.

Step 3: Verify OEM Compatibility
Your new battery must speak the same language as your car.

  • BMS Matching: The Battery Management System (BMS) must be perfectly programmed to communicate with your Leaf’s dashboard and motor. Our packs come pre-programmed to match Nissan’s OEM standards, ensuring zero error codes and perfect state-of-charge (SOC) calculation.
  • Physical Fitment: The dimensions and connector positions must be identical to the factory original. Our engineering team uses 3D scanning technology to ensure a millimeter-perfect fit for the ZE0, AZE0, and ZE1 chassis.
